The 2026 Pivot Mach 4 SL gets adjustable travel and down-tube storage without adding weight

Pivot’s newest XC bike is the revamped Mach 4 SL. Gone is the choice between two models (short and long travel), replaced by a single version with adjustable travel between 110mm and 120mm.

Rear suspension is delivered by Dave Weagle’s venerable DW-link design.

The V4 includes down-tube storage that, along with the increase in travel from 95-115mm on the previous bike, should make this a more trail-friendly and versatile bike than the outgoing V3.

Adjustable travel

DW-link rear suspension remains, but now with more travel, which is adjustable between 110mm and 120mm. Pivot Cycles

Cross-country bikes have been seeing a gradual increase in travel and aggressive geometry in recent years, so it's interesting to see the new Mach 4 SL following suit.

Although officially labelled an XC bike by Pivot, it could easily demolish trail centres as a downcountry bike, too.

Pivot's Mach 4 SL V4 is more trail-oriented, with more travel and down-tube storage. Pivot Cycles

Previous versions of the Mach 4 were offered in either short- or long-travel guises. The former, 95mm/103mm-travel, bike was supplied with a 100mm-travel fork and aimed at XC and marathon racing on less technical tracks. The latter 106mm/115mm-travel bike had a 120mm fork and was aimed at more technical XC racing and downcountry riding.

Pivot has done away with this, now offering one frame configuration with longer travel adjustable between 110mm and 120mm – 5mm more than the outgoing model, even in it’s longest-travel setting.

The inclusion of down-tube storage makes the new bike even more trail- and downcountry-friendly than the more race-focused V3.

Geometry

The new Mach 4 SL is a whopping two degrees slacker than the outgoing version, with a 66-degree head angle. Pivot Cycles

The head angle is an aggressive two degrees slacker than the old Mach 4 SL’s 68-degree head angle.

The bottom bracket height is slightly higher, at 336mm (compared to the outgoing version’s 329mm), but due to the increased rear-wheel travel, expect the dynamic geometry (when the bike is under sag) to be very similar.

There are five sizes on offer: XS, S, M, L and XL. Reach starts at 410mm and goes up to 495mm for the XL, while the wheelbase measures 1,131mm for the XS and 1,236mm for the XL.

Build options

With four models available and five builds (plus a frame-only option), it's up to you how to spec your Pivot Mach 4 SL. Pivot Cycles

There are four models: Team, Pro, Expert and Ride. The Ride starts at $6,399 and prices rise to $13,999 for the top-spec Team model. The Mach 4 SL is available in Blue Stellar Fade and White Avalanche colourways.

There are both RockShox and a Fox-equipped Team-build models available. The Team XX SL Eagle Transmission model has Fox Factory suspension and SRAM XX SL Eagle Transmission.

The Team XX SL Eagle Transmission Flight Attendant bike comes with RockShox Flight Attendant suspension from the SID Ultimate fork and unconfirmed model of RockShox shock, and XX SL Eagle Transmission.

The Pro build has Fox Factory suspension and SRAM’s X0 Eagle Transmission.

The Expert build has Shimano XT Di2 shifting and Fox Performance suspension.

The Ride model is the most budget-conscious, with a Fox Performance 34 Step-Cast fork, Performance Float shock and SRAM Eagle 70/90 mechanical Transmission.

A frame-only option is also available for riders wanting to build their own ideal setup,

Pricing and availability

The Mach 4 SL is burlier than ever, with slacker angles and more travel. Pivot Cycles

There are four models available, including two Team builds and a frame-only option.

  • Mach 4 SL V4 Team XX Eagle Transmission Flight Attendant: £13,999 / $13,999 / €12,999
  • Mach 4 SL V4 Team XX Eagle Transmission: £11,999 / $11,999 / €12,299
  • Mach 4 SL V4 Pro X0 Eagle Transmission: £8,799 / $8,799 / €8,799
  • Mach 4 SL V4 Expert XT Di2: £7,499 / $7,499/ €7,199
  • Mach 4 SL V4 Ride 70/90 Eagle Transmission: £6,399 / $6,399 / €6,199
  • Mach 4 SL V4 Frameset: £TBC / $TBC / €TBC
